On October 28, the State Historical and Cultural Museum-Reserve «Saraishyq» and the Committee of Culture of the Ministry of Culture and Sports of the Republic of Kazakhstan organized a round table on the topic: «Cities of the Golden Horde, ancient caravan routes and caravanserais of the Western region of Kazakhstan: interdisciplinary research (XIII-XIX centuries).)», 20 km from Saraishyq in the newly identified Ulus area, a field seminar of archaeologists was held on the topic: «Caravan routes of Ulug-Ulus: from Saraishyq to palaces on the Volga."
The field seminar was attended by the head of the scientific project, Doctor of Historical Sciences, Professor U.Akhmetova, Director of the Saraishyq Museum-Reserve, Doctor of Historical Sciences, Professor A.Muktar, specialist in caravan roads and caravan palaces in Kazakhstan, archaeologist, Doctor of Historical Sciences, Professor Madiyar Eleuov (Almaty), archaeologist, Candidate of Historical Sciences, Professor Amantai Isin (Semey), archaeologist, Doctor of Historical Sciences, Professor Mukhtar kozha (Turkestan), archaeologist, Candidate of Historical Sciences, Marat Kasenov (Atyrau), archaeologist, Dr. Aybar Kasenalin (Nur-Sultan), archaeologist Syrym Yesen (Nur-Sultan), the head of the Center for the Study of Historical and Cultural Heritage of Atyrau region Mukhambetkali Kipiev, archaeologists of the Saraishyq Museum-Reserve Aibek Turaruly, Zhumabayev, Zhunis Baigaliyev and media representatives. Ceramic products found in the area, decorative ornaments, silver dirhams of Uzbek Khan, copper pools belonging to Uzbek Khan and Zhanibek Khan were presented at the seminar. As a result, the archaeologists noted that the significance of the newly discovered historical monument is very great. It is believed that future research work on the monument will be rich in good historical information.
